Local Ecologies and Critical Media Production

This chapter details a year-long collaboration between English Language Arts and science education that supported students in studying the climate crisis from a local perspective:  middle-school students explored the impacts of a century of oil drilling on the Los Cerritos wetlands in the city of Long Beach, California. Working from an ecopedagogy lens, the young scholars investigated the impacts of these extractivist policies on their local community and challenged indifference through critical media production, including podcasts, music, and parodies of popular gameshows.
